About This Data

This page shows how Mitsubishi Canter 35 Lwb cars manufactured in 2005 perform at MOT as they age. Data spans from 2009 to 2012, covering 148 tests. Pass rates naturally decline with age as components wear.

Based on DVSA anonymised MOT test data (2005–2024). Crown copyright, Open Government Licence v3.0.
